Can I use these slabs for a driveway?

These slabs are designed for patios and pathways; they are generally not suitable for vehicular traffic unless a specialized structural sub-base is engineered.

Do I need to seal the paving slabs?

Sealing is not strictly required but is highly recommended to protect the concrete from staining, weathering, and weed growth in the joints.

Are these slabs suitable for wet areas?

Yes, the textured surface is specifically designed to provide better grip, making them a safe choice for areas exposed to rain.

Troubleshooting

Slabs appear uneven after laying

Lift the affected slab, adjust the amount of bedding sand or mortar beneath it, and tap it back into place with a rubber mallet until level.

Visible dirt or mud stains on the surface

Use a stiff-bristled broom and a mild detergent mixed with warm water to scrub the surface, then rinse thoroughly with a hose.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

To ensure a long-lasting finish, follow these steps for installation: 1. Excavate the area to the required depth, 2. Add a sub-base of MOT Type 1 aggregate and compact it thoroughly, 3. Lay a bedding layer of sharp sand or a semi-dry concrete mix, 4. Place slabs using a rubber mallet to level them. For care, simply sweep the slabs regularly to remove debris. To prevent algae growth or staining, you may apply a concrete sealant once the installation has fully cured, typically after a few weeks. Avoid using high-pressure washers with extreme settings, as this may degrade the textured surface over many years.
